Computational biologist with experience in single-cell and multi-omics analysis of cancer biology. Skilled in scRNA-seq, bulk RNA-seq, miRNA-seq, DNA methylation, immune deconvolution, machine learning, and statistical modelling. Experienced in investigating tumour cell plasticity, malignant state transitions, immune phenotypes, genomic instability, and treatment response across lung cancer and haematological malignancies. Strong background in building reproducible R and Python workflows and translating high-dimensional molecular data into biologically and interpretable findings.
